of Pittsburgh had its council elect a "Chief Burgess" among themselves. After the borough rechartered itself as a city, its first seven "mayors" were selected in a similar fashion as the Chief Burgesses had been under borough council. It was not until Mayor Samuel Pettigrew in the 1830s that general elections of popular vote were conducted among all the city's voters to determine who would hold the mayor's office. Pettigrew was both the last "selected by council" mayor and the first "generally elected" mayor of Pittsburgh. From 1901 to 1903 the state legislature took control of the city on the grounds of corruption by former Mayor William J. Diehl with the passage of the so-called "ripper bill" and appointed the unelected "recorders" Joseph Brown and Adam Brown who were only answerable to the state government. Since 1903, all mayors have been popularly elected. The current mayor, since January 2022, is Democrat

Longest tenures

*13 years (1946–1959) – David L. Lawrence *12 years (1994–2006) – Thomas J. Murphy, Jr. *11 years and 1 month (1977–1988) – Richard Caliguiri *10 years and 1 month (1959–1970) – Joseph M. Barr *9 years and 3 months (1936–1946) – Cornelius D. Scully *8 years and 9 months (1909–1914, 1922–1926) – William A. Magee *8 years (2014–2022) – Bill Peduto *7 years and 11 months (1817–1825) – John Darragh *7 years and 4 months (2006–2014) – Luke Ravenstahl *7 years and >3 months (1970–1977) – Peter F. Flaherty *7 years and <3 months (1926–1933) – Charles H. Kline The listed durations are rounded to the nearest month.
